UK Government Unveils Major New Support for Games: A Launchpad for Scotland’s Supercluster Ambition

This week has been a landmark moment for the UK’s video games industry. The UK Government has published its new Modern Industrial Strategy, which includes a significant and dedicated package of support designed to fuel growth, innovation, and talent across the UK’s Creative Industries – which includes a great deal of good news for the UK’s games sector.

Beyond the games-specific package, the strategy has a major focus on driving growth outside of London. It commits £200 million for investment in regional ‘Creative Clusters’ and makes clear that the UK government will work in direct partnership with the devolved administrations in Scotland, Wales, and Northern Ireland to boost these hubs. This is a clear and direct invitation for collaboration, placing Scotland’s established and emerging creative hubs in a prime position to attract new investment and support.

What’s New for the UK Games Sector?

At the heart of the announcement is a new £30 million Games Growth Package. This funding is targeted at three key areas that will have a direct impact on developers and studios across the country:

  • Expanded UK Games Fund: A significant boost for the UK’s flagship early-stage funding body. This means more financial support will be available for independent studios and start-ups to create prototypes, develop new intellectual property, and de-risk the initial stages of game development.
  • A New UK Games Skills Network: An industry-led body will be established to tackle persistent skills gaps. Its focus will be on creating clearer career pathways and ensuring the UK’s talent pipeline is world-class, directly benefiting our students, universities, and colleges.
  • A UK Video Games Council: A formal council will be created to provide the industry with a powerful, unified voice and a direct line to government, ensuring the sector’s needs are understood and addressed at the highest level of policy-making.

Modern Industrial Strategy: The Opportunity for Scotland

This package of national support within the Modern Industrial Strategy is a powerful foundation. Our immediate oppotunity is to build upon it and use the unique position Scotland has to position us as the leading games cluster (what the hell, let’s say ‘supercluster’) in the UK.

Scotland, is uniquely positioned to leverage these new initiatives thanks to our devolved powers, our world-class educational institutions, and our highly collaborative industry ecosystem.

The Scottish Games Action Plan, which we are working so hard to create, provides the perfect starting point. It will now be updated to align with these new national structures, ensuring we can strategically target this funding and place Scotland at the forefront of this new era of growth. This is our chance to cement our position as the most attractive place in the UK to create, invest in, and study video games.
